The Financial Protection Forum is managed by the Disaster Risk Financing and Insurance Program (DRFIP). A joint initiative of the World Bank Group’s Finance and Markets Global Practice and the Global Facility for Disaster Reduction and Recovery (GFDRR), DRFIP is a leading partner of developing countries seeking to develop and implement comprehensive financial protection strategies. Since its establishement in 2010, DRFIP has made tremendous efforts in improving the financial resilience of governments, businesses, and households against natural disasters.
